Transaction 90777e960bc3ef96f1c8bff338bdd2cc3f7fddf4c807f59176250344409276bb

1 Input
2 Outputs
  • 90777e960bc3ef96f1c8bff338bdd2cc3f7fddf4c807f59176250344409276bb:0
  • value  1382439
    address  3CX2CGZZyPUkB9e3BFwi3Wt42sd8P48SxZ
  • 90777e960bc3ef96f1c8bff338bdd2cc3f7fddf4c807f59176250344409276bb:1
  • value  2684498433
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u